#1bdd95 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#1bdd95 is composed of 10.6% red, 86.7% green and 58.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 87.8% cyan, 0% magenta, 32.6% yellow and 13.3% black. It has a hue angle of 157.7 degrees, a saturation of 78.2% and a lightness of 48.6%. #1bdd95 color hex could be obtained by blending #36ffff with #00bb2b. Closest websafe color is: #33cc99.

Shades and Tints of #1bdd95

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010b08 is the darkest color, while #f9fefc is the lightest one.

Tones of #1bdd95

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#7a7e7c is the less saturated color, while #08f09a is the most saturated one.
